Shipping Documentation: Certificate of Free Sale Essentials
Navigating the complex world of global trade often requires meticulous attention to detail. One crucial document that often arises is the Certificate of Free Sale (CFS). This legal certification serves as a confirmation from the exporter's home country that the goods being shipped comply with all relevant health regulations and are permissibly available for sale in their market. Obtaining a valid CFS is indispensable to ensure smooth transport of goods across customs.
A well-crafted CFS contains vital data, such as the seller's identity, product description, volume, and a statement declaring compliance with applicable laws. It is often mandated by importing countries as part of the customs clearance.
Understanding the specifications for obtaining a CFS can streamline the export process and help firms avoid potential obstacles.

Navigating Export Requirements: Certificate of Origin Explained
A Proof of Origin is a vital record that certifies the nationality of goods being shipped. It serves as proof that merchandise originate from a specific country. Acquiring this document is often a mandatory step in the exporting process, as it affects various factors such as taxes and customs protocols.
Different countries have specific procedures for issuing a COO, so it is important to research the appropriate authorities in both the sending and destination countries.
A Certificate of Origin can be provided by a variety of bodies, including government agencies. Understanding the process for obtaining a COO and the particular requirements can simplify the exporting process and reduce potential delays.
